Key Facts

  • What Time Is It?'s instance of is recorded as single[3].
  • What Time Is It?'s genre is pop music[4].
  • What Time Is It? followed Breaking Free[5].
  • What Time Is It? was followed by You Are the Music in Me[6].
  • What Time Is It? was performed by High School Musical[7].
  • What Time Is It?'s record label is recorded as Walt Disney Records[8].
  • What Time Is It? is part of High School Musical 2 – Soundtrack[9].
  • What Time Is It? was distributed by compact disc[10].
  • What Time Is It? was released on July 17, 2007[11].
